Program Overview

  • The University of Reading offers a one-year MSc in Corporate Finance through its renowned world-ranked Henley Business School, which is renowned for combining academic excellence with real-world applications. The program seeks to equip students with a solid comprehension of the finance principles and practices of corporate finance and how to thrive in demanding financial conditions. It incorporates major topics such as valuation, risk management, mergers and acquisitions, and financial strategy, providing students with a balanced education that prepares them to take up senior finance roles in a variety of companies. The curriculum strikes a nice blend between theory and practice, preparing students to make sound choices in dynamic corporate settings.

Curriculum Structure:

  • The MSc Corporate Finance is formulated to provide students with a balance of basic knowledge and higher-level specialization through the combination of mandatory and selective modules. The course includes:

  • Core courses in areas of financial analysis, corporate body investment decision-making, and capital markets that help the student establish a sound theoretical base.

  • Areas related to advanced issues like restructuring, corporate governance, and ethical finance that are in line with the facts in companies today.

  • Practical case studies and actual projects that force students to critically think and solve problems.

  • An independent dissertation that allows students to study a finance topic in detail, honing their analytical and academic skills.

  • The course is specifically designed to develop quantitative capability as well as strategic thought so that graduates can navigate and make a positive contribution to the financial decisions of corporations.

 

Experiential Learning (Research, Projects, Internships etc.)

  • Practical learning is a high priority at Henley Business School, and students are given numerous opportunities to apply theory into action:

  • Attendance at workshops and seminars by industry experts, offering insight into existing market conditions and best practice.

  • Contact with Henley's corporate network, including leading financial institutions and consultancy organizations, including possible guest speaker opportunities and networking.

  • Access to special finance labs and software, including financial modeling and risk assessment software, building technical skills.

  • Participation in finance competitions and simulation cases reflecting real-world corporate finance problems.

  • Live project opportunities to work alongside corporate partners, bridging the gap between business practice and academic theory.

 

Progression & Future Opportunities

  • Graduates of this MSc are supported by Henley Business School's strong reputation and contacts in the finance industry:

  • Individual guidance from the Henley Careers team includes career advice, CV checking, and interview technique preparation specifically for finance careers.

  • Graduates typically move on to corporate finance analyst, investment banking, financial consultancy, and risk management in a broad range of industries.

  • The degree also provides an excellent springboard for individuals who wish to proceed and obtain professional qualifications like CFA, ACCA, or CIMA, or postgraduate study.

  • Henley's global alumni community and extensive employer relationships offer international career prospects on every continent, equipping students for a profitable career in the increasingly competitive employment market.
